Overview
Gadodiamide hydrate is a gadolinium-based contrast agent (GBCA) used primarily in magnetic resonance imaging. It is synthesized via chelation of gadolinium ions with diethylenetriaminepentaacetic acid derivatives. The compound features the molecular formula C19H28GdN3O10·xH2O and carries CAS number 146574-52-7.
Application
- MRI diagnostics for neurological disorders including tumors and multiple sclerosis.
- Vascular imaging to visualize blood flow abnormalities and aneurysms.
- Oncology screening for tumor detection and treatment response monitoring.
Precautions
Contraindicated in patients with severe renal impairment due to nephrogenic systemic fibrosis risk. Strict adherence to dosage limits is required. Store in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to maintain chemical stability.
